Comedian Kim Jun-Ho is becoming a 'late-in-life baby' father. His wife, Kim Ji-min, is currently 12 weeks pregnant.

On the 30th, Kim Ji-min posted on social media, "In 25 last year we became an eternal two, and in 26 this year we became the three we dreamed of," adding, "A beautiful life has come to my small belly," announcing her pregnancy.

Kim Ji-min said, "Relying on the oppa who comforted me, urging me not to overdo it and not to be impatient, I started the first IVF! I am really grateful, it seems the little one came in just one try," and expressed affection, "Many people asked during that time, and although I usually don't keep my mouth that shut, the reason I kept the secret until now is all because of the little one."

On the same day, Kim Jun-Ho also expressed emotion, saying, "A small miracle that came to us like a fairy tale. My beloved wife and our baby. Let us meet healthily and a new chapter of our family begins."

According to the agency, Kim Ji-min is currently 12 weeks pregnant and is due to give birth in February next year. Kim Jun-Ho became a father at the age of 50. Fathers who have children late in their 50s are commonly called 'late-in-life baby' fathers, and Kim Jun-Ho has joined that group.

Before Kim Jun-Ho, singers and actors including Shin Sung-woo, An Jaewook, Kim Gu Ra, Lee Byung-hun, Kim Won-jun, Shin Hyun-joon, and Jung Jun-ho have become parents in their 50s and continued raising children. They have expressed satisfaction with late parenthood and shown affection for their children on numerous broadcasts.

Meanwhile, Kim Ji-min married comedian Kim Jun-Ho, who is eight years her senior, in July last year. The couple said after marriage that they planned to have a child and were attempting in vitro fertilization.
